Definition and Scope:
Mono Methyl Amine (MMA) is the simplest primary alkyl amine with the chemical formula CH₃NH₂. It is a colorless, flammable gas with a strong ammonia-like odor and is typically handled in aqueous or anhydrous form under pressure. MMA is a key intermediate used in the production of agricultural chemicals (e.g., herbicides and pesticides), pharmaceuticals, solvents, and rubber chemicals. It also finds applications in the manufacture of surfactants, fuel additives, and water treatment chemicals. The global MMA market encompasses the supply, demand, and value chain of MMA across these end-use industries, with growth primarily driven by rising demand in agrochemicals and pharmaceutical synthesis. Regulatory compliance and environmental safety standards also significantly influence market dynamics and production practices.
